Barrow face SPL fight for Edwards

Last updated : 02 June 2010 By BBC Sport

Barrow joint-boss Dave Bayliss has revealed that the Bluebirds are facing competition from a Scottish Premier League side for defender Paul Edwards.The 30-year-old former Oldham full-back joined the Bluebirds in March after he was released by Port Vale.

"He has been offered a contract by a side up in Scotland," Bayliss told BBC Radio Cumbria.

"If an offer comes in that we can't compete with then he will go but I hope he stays."

Edwards played in Barrow's 2-1 FA Trophy Final win against Stevenage at Wembley last month.

"He's a good player, he's done well for us," Bayliss said. "We've had really good talks with him and we have given him a deadline.

"We've fallen flat on our faces in recent weeks when we've given people deadlines but we don't want him to leave, we're just waiting for him to get back to us."

Edwards began his career as a trainee with Manchester City before spells with Crewe, Doncaster, Swindon, Wrexham, Blackpool, Oldham and Port Vale.

He made 12 appearances for Barrow last season and was offered a new deal by the club last month.
